The 3M Filtrete 3US-PS01 is a professional-grade under-sink water filtration system that delivers ultra-fine 0.5 micron filtration, reducing chlorine, microbial cysts, sediment, and unpleasant odors. It installs easily on your existing faucet in under 30 minutes, requires no dedicated faucet, and offers a 6-month filter life with quick-change cartridges. NSF certified to Standards 42 and 53, it ensures cleaner, better-tasting water for drinking, cooking, and moreโperfect for health-conscious professionals seeking convenience and quality.

After 3 years, no longer using Royal Berkey and only using Filtrete
I got this filtration unit three years ago along with expensive 4-filter Royal Berky system. I did an extensive research for water filtration systems and didn't want a reverse osmosis filtration that removes naturally occurring minerals (although a few incorporate Re-Mineralization) that contribute to a good taste and health, and wastes a large portion of water to produce a fraction of drinkable water. My original plan was to double filter through Royal Berkey by using 3M Filtrete water for the purest water possible while retaining minerals. After a few months, I stopped using Royal Berkey because it required constant maintenance and Filtrete is so much more convenient and drastically improved water taste on its own with no noticeable odor from my tap. I use the filtered water for cooking, coffee/tea, drinking, pet water, aquarium, etc. The following performance data sheet info is included with the 3US-PF01 Advanced Water filter: Chlorine Taste and Odor - Avg % Reduction 97.5% Nominal Particulate Class I, โฅ0.5 to < 1.0ยตm - Avg % Reduction 99.9% Microbial Cysts - Avg % Reduction 99.99% 3M also seems to care about their product from my recent interaction with the company. I recently replaced the 3US-PS01 filter as usual but tasted chlorine for the first time in 3 years. After a week of noticing the off-putting taste especially when used for my tea/coffee, I decided to contact 3M to report the problem. Although they never heard of such issue, they decided to send me a replacement filter and asked to send back the defective filter for evaluation. The replacement filter they sent worked immediately to remove the chlorine taste and I was able to send back the defective filter through a prepaid label. I finally decided to write this review after the experience, and I'm glad the company cares enough to investigate and improve their product consistency. One thing that you may want to consider is to install a dedicated filtered water faucet after trying it. For two years, I simply installed the system as the direction indicated on my existing kitchen faucet. The installation was very easy, but my cold water pressure got affected slightly and I felt like I was wasting filtered water whenever I was doing dishes or using warm water in my sink. Also, I always had to be careful to let the faucet water run for a bit to remove the stagnant unfiltered water in the faucet path, and just a bit of the unfiltered water was enough to ruin the taste of the drinking water. After installing a dedicated filtered water faucet that I got from Amazon (I used KES Z501C), my family can access filtered water immediately and my kitchen faucet water pressure got restored. It required extra work, but the effort was totally worth it. I suppose I'm saving my dusty Royal Berkey for the zombie days to filter local stream/rain water should the need ever arise, but I'm very happy with the inexpensive Filtrete system and never thought to research for another filtration system since use. As for the installation it really is simple, but you need to be sure you snap the tubing in correctly. Push the blue tubing into the connectors all the way and pull to make sure there snug in the connection. I found that afterwards the seal or grey piece should be pushed out just a bit when the connection is correct. If you do not have it correct it will leak immediately. Also when you are hooking up from the filter to the faucet make sure you have 2 wrenches to ensure that the connection is tight. First off, this product claims to have no interference with water pressure, but when you connect anything like this to a water source, there will be a certain amount of difference in water pressure simply because of the longer distance the water travels. That said, that difference in pressure is only marginal so I am satisfied with the water flow after installation. I switched to this for convenience and skepticism about storing water plastic pitcher/filtration units. The tubing on this unit is plastic, so I had to compromise, but I believe it is polypropylene which is plastic #5 (generally safe according to what "they" say). I can tell a difference in taste, but I've learned that letting the tap run for a second or two before filling up your glass is best at certain times. For example, if your tap has been unused overnight and in the morning you go for a glass of water, you may experience a "tap taste," so a quick flush of the lines in that situation is ideal. Otherwise, throughout the day it tastes fine. I'm a DIY guy, so installation went smoothly, there is a video link on amazon I believe, but if you can't find it there YouTube has one as well. One thing to note is the plastic tubing is only slightly flexible so you need to position the unit in an area where the tubing won't interfere with your cabinet doors, storage, and other devices like a garbage disposal. You turn off the water at the valve, remove the existing hose from the valve to the faucet, take the included hose, cut it in half, attach one end to the valve then into the filter, and one from the filter to the faucet. At first I was weary of the deisgn; the cut hose just push-compression fits into the filter, but after two weeks of use, the entire operation is still water-tight. Water flow is just slightly less than straight tap, I'd say about a 10% loss -- which is still plenty fast enough. The instructions tell you to run the system for 5 minutes before initial use. Take this time to properly adjust the pressure of the shutoff valve so it's EXACTLY on what can come out of the spigot. Over-pressuring the system will eventually lead to failures and possible leaks! DO NOT TURN YOUR FAUCET PAST WHERE THE FLOW PRESSURE IS MAXED OUT! So after being thoroughly fed up with failing on-faucet filters and leaking refrigerator ones (the latter of which leaked behind the fridge, went into the basement, and destroyed an antique cabinet), having this unit at our wetbar fixed all of our issues. Realize that putting this on your kitchen sink will drastically lower the lifespan of the filters. This isn't meant for washing dishes, it's meant for your drinking water, filling pots and ice cube trays, etc. UPDATE: used for over 1 year with no issues. Ok first off: If you are looking for an under-counter reverse osmosis system with full flow for less than $100 bucks, then this is not for you. However: If you are looking for an inexpensive filter system that gets rid of the taste of chlorine on the cold water line in. your kitchen, this may work for you. Installation: It was easy to install in-line with the supplies in the box and the existing line going to the cold water feed. It mounts easily under the cabinet. The filter itself does not need priming or flushing prior to installation or use. It was a straight forward job to get it installed and can be accomplished by anyone who has changed a feed line on a tap or bathroom fixture. Performance: Well its almost like a Brita filter for the cold water line... It does restrict the cold water flow a bit, but not a lot and that was to be expected. I just turned down the hot water feed to match the pressure and they are still balanced. Even while operating on cold water only, the spray feature on our tap works, so there is still enough pressure. Taste: Its as clean as the water coming off the fridge. Not quite reverse osmosis level, but a noticeable enough difference in cleanliness. Our coffee and tea does not have a faint taste of chlorine. So good for drinking and cooking. That was the goal, and it works. The final comment which we cannot give now is length of service and swapping. In researching a product, we learned that the "Advanced" filter was good for 2000 Gallons, the Maximum is only good for 1500 gallons. Since the filters are interchangeable, we went with the advanced to start, and we are happy with it. Less expensive, good performance and longer life. So we will stick to that. The filter is supposed to be easily swapped when its time to change it, and considering the ease of installation I can't see that being different. Plus, no priming and 1/4 turn to swap it. We will see. It is considerably easier to use than the filter system in our previous home. Conclusion: Does exactly what we wanted/expected and for a very reasonable price.
